DND Casa TV Mirrors
Posted on Aug 12, 08 08:57 AM PDT

DND Casa, a design company from Korea has harnessed the power of Ad Notam mirror image technology to come up with a wide range of TV-equipped mirrors, offering virtually unlimited possibilities where TV viewing is concerned. I must say it would be pretty weird watching another face in the mirror that has a script to follow, but then again I've always seen mirrors to be less-than-interactive in the first place.
